Heim  >  Artikel  >  Entwicklungswerkzeuge  >  Eine kurze Analyse, welche Erweiterungen Gitlab integrieren kann

Eine kurze Analyse, welche Erweiterungen Gitlab integrieren kann

PHPz
PHPzOriginal
2023-04-06 13:32:01860Durchsuche

Da die Softwareentwicklung immer komplexer wird, ist die Codeverwaltung zu einem unverzichtbaren Werkzeug geworden. Git ist heute eines der beliebtesten Versionskontrollsysteme, und GitLab ist eine Plattform, die Git zum Verwalten von Code verwendet. Neben der grundlegenden Codeverwaltung verfügt GitLab über viele weitere Funktionen. In diesem Artikel werden verschiedene Erweiterungen vorgestellt, die GitLab integrieren kann.

1. CI/CD-Integration

GitLab integriert die CI/CD-Plattform (Continuous Integration/Continuous Deployment), die Ihnen ein einfaches Testen und Bereitstellen ermöglicht. Sie können benutzerdefinierte Testskripte schreiben, um zu überprüfen, ob Ihr Code den Spezifikationen entspricht, und ihn für die Produktion bereitstellen. GitLab unterstützt außerdem den gesamten Prozess des automatisierten Testens, Erstellens und Bereitstellens und macht die Softwareentwicklung reibungsloser und effizienter.

2. Docker-Integration

Docker ist eine Containerisierungstechnologie, die Entwicklern dabei helfen kann, Anwendungen problemlos in verschiedenen Umgebungen auszuführen. GitLab kann in Docker integriert werden, um Ihnen die einfachere Verwaltung von Docker-Images und -Containern zu erleichtern. Es unterstützt auch CI/CD-Plattformen, sodass Sie problemlos in Docker-Containern testen und bereitstellen können.

3. Jenkins-Integration

Jenkins ist eine weitere beliebte CI/CD-Plattform mit einem starken Plug-in-Ökosystem. GitLab kann in Jenkins integriert werden, um die Erstellung und Bereitstellung einfach zu automatisieren und Ihnen die einfachere Bereitstellung von Anwendungen zu ermöglichen.

4. Kubernetes-Integration

Kubernetes ist eine Container-Orchestrierungsplattform, mit der Sie Container einfach verwalten und überwachen können. GitLab kann in Kubernetes integriert werden, um Ihnen bei der besseren Bereitstellung und Verwaltung von Containeranwendungen zu helfen. GitLab kann Ihnen auch dabei helfen, die Bereitstellung zu automatisieren und Kubernetes-Konfigurationen zu aktualisieren.

5. Slack-Integration

Slack ist ein beliebtes Instant-Messaging-System für Unternehmen, das Ihnen bei der Kommunikation mit Ihren Kollegen helfen kann. GitLab kann in Slack integriert werden, sodass Sie CI/CD-Benachrichtigungen direkt von Slack erhalten und so die Codequalität und den Bereitstellungsstatus schneller verstehen können.

Zusammenfassung

GitLab ist eine leistungsstarke Code-Management-Plattform, die neben grundlegenden Code-Management-Funktionen auch problemlos eine Vielzahl von Erweiterungen integrieren kann. In diesem Artikel werden verschiedene Erweiterungen vorgestellt, die GitLab integrieren kann, darunter CI/CD, Docker, Jenkins, Kubernetes und Slack. Diese Erweiterungen können Ihnen helfen, Ihre Anwendungen besser zu verwalten und zu überwachen und die Effizienz der Softwareentwicklung zu verbessern.

Das obige ist der detaillierte Inhalt vonEine kurze Analyse, welche Erweiterungen Gitlab integrieren kann.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n